Anyway, there are several interesting ways to code up a Hilbert curve generator. WebThe Hilbert Curve is one of many space-filling curves. As such it is related to other Peano Curves. With infinitely many iterations it would perfectly fill out a complete plane. Hilbert Curves are used in a lot of different places, like the Blender rendering algorithm, to step over each point in a plane only once and preserving locality.

WebA Hilbert curve is a continuous fractal space-filling curve first described by the German mathematician David Hilbert in 1891. Fractal's self-similarity Fractal curves retain their original shape even if they are greatly enlarged. Most fractal curves produce the same transformation over and over on smaller and smaller scales. WebApr 10, 2001 · The usefulness of fractal Hilbert curves in antenna geometry is explored here for the first time. Apart from being simple and self-similar, these curves have the additional property of approximately filling a plane. These properties are exploited in realizing a “small” resonant antenna. One of the advantages of using … One often cited description that Mandelbrot published to describe geometric fractals is "a rough or fragmented geometric shape that can be split into parts, each of which is (at least approximately) a reduced-size copy of the whole"; this is generally helpful but limited. Authors disagree on the exact definition of fractal, but most usually elaborate on the basic ideas of self-similarity and the unusual relationship fractals have with the space they are embedded in.
